OBJECTIVE: To compare the teaching value of one session of computer-guided solo instruction in exposure therapy for phobias with that of one face-to-face small-group tutorial. DESIGN: Non-blind, randomized, controlled study. SETTING: King's College Hospital Medical School, London. PARTICIPANTS: Thirty-seven third-year medical students and 11 behaviour therapists. MAIN OUTCOME MEASURES: Seventy-five true/false multiple choice questions relating to (b) below answered at pre- and post-teaching by students and just once by behaviour therapists to obtain 'expert' scores; pre- and post-teaching ratings of interest in behaviour therapy and post-teaching ratings of educational and enjoyment value. EDUCATIONAL INTERVENTIONS: (a) All students had a 20-minute group lecture on basic concepts and historical aspects just before randomization to: (b) 90 min of either solo computer or group face-to-face tutorial teaching. Computer instruction used a short version of 'FearFighter'- a self-help computer system for people suffering from phobias. RESULTS: Solo computer instruction taught exposure therapy principles effectively but improved multiple choice question scores marginally less than did small-group tutorial teaching. Tutorial teaching required 5 times more teacher time but led to knowledge scores that did not differ significantly from those of behaviour therapists. Students clearly rated face-to-face small-group tutorial teaching as more enjoyable. CONCLUSION: The knowledge gain from a solo computer session resembled that from a small-group face-to-face tutorial, and required far less teacher time, but was less enjoyable. Enjoyment might rise if the computer session was group-oriented and aimed at students rather than patients. In general computer teaching might be best used to complement rather than replace conventional teaching.
